CVE-2026-1118: Low Vulnerability in Angeljudesuarez Society Management System

A low-severity SQL injection vulnerability in the Angeljudesuarez Society Management System affects remote users. Immediate patching is recommended to mitigate risks.

LOWCVSS 2.1 · Published January 18, 2026

A vulnerability was detected in itsourcecode Society Management System 1.0. Impacted is an unknown function of the file /admin/add_activity.php. Performing a manipulation of the argument Title results in sql injection. It is possible to initiate the attack remotely. The exploit is now public and may be used.

With a CVSS score of 2.1, this vulnerability is classified as low severity. Despite its lower score, organizations should remain vigilant, as SQL injection vulnerabilities can lead to unauthorized access and data compromise.

Vulnerability Details

A vulnerability was detected in itsourcecode Society Management System 1.0. The vulnerability allows for SQL injection through the /admin/add_activity.php file when manipulating the Title argument.

The CVSS score is 2.1, indicating a low severity level, meaning it requires low privileges and has a low attack complexity. However, it still poses a risk to confidentiality, integrity, and availability.

The vulnerability was published on January 18, 2026, and does not currently have a known exploit in the wild. The CWE classifications associated with this vulnerability are CWE-74 (Improper Neutralization of Special Elements in Output Used by a Downstream Component) and CWE-89 (SQL Injection).

Technical Analysis

The root cause of this vulnerability lies in improper input validation, which allows attackers to manipulate the Title argument. The attack vector is network-based, requiring low complexity for successful exploitation.

The attack requires low privileges and does not necessitate user interaction. The impact on confidentiality, integrity, and availability is notably low, as indicated by the CVSS score.

Affected Versions

The affected product is the itsourcecode Society Management System version 1.0. If version information is missing, organizations should consider all versions prior to vendor patch.

Mitigation & Remediation

Organizations should apply patches or updates provided by the vendor immediately. If patches are not available, implementing input validation and sanitization can mitigate the risk. Detection Guidance

Monitoring logs for anomalies during the input of the Title argument can help detect attempted SQL injection attacks. Organizations should also be aware of any unusual changes to the database or application behavior.
